Default BSA Folding Bicycle, Thread type? BSC? BSF?

Hi Guys,

I am trying to get my BSA folding Bicycle done for Normandy and this involves reproducing brake-parts and some other things. Although I have measured most of the parts I need from a complete example, I haven't been able to determine the thread types used. Basically I think it's either BSF, British Standard Fine or the Cycle thread, BSC. Anyone who can help?


The ones I am after are:
  • the slotted roundhead bolts which secure the brake arms and the spring.
  • The hex head bolts attaching the brake parts to the fork.
  • The bolt securing the saddle.
  • And last, but not least...the thread of the wingnuts used to fold and unfold the bike.
It seems slotted roundhead bolts in BSF or BSC are hard to find anyway, so I might need to modify hex ones.
